Anyway I pulled up the MHS builder and threw together a few concepts. I originally had the MHS Graflex shaped emitter on but I thought that a different emitter and a shroud would actually be much cooler, so I changed it out for Style 1 with the idea I would put a slanted end shroud over it to achieve the same sort of feeling. I also spent literally hours switching out frag and ribbed grip sections in and out of the design, as well as windowed sections by the emitter. I later scrapped the ribbing and windows for fluting and a choke. The final MHS builder stage looks like this:

http://i.imgur.com/BfIJPaW.png (http://imgur.com/BfIJPaW)

The fluting mirrors the rubber strips on the Anakin and Vader sabers and the choke will allow the shroud to create that kooky cut away look on the Starkiller (but without the crystal reveal :sadface:). I decided at this point that I wanted a mid-forward mounted speaker and the choke would be the optimal point at which to let the sound out. I originally considered ventilating kind of in-line with the saber, so the sound would scoot out forward and hit the other side of the choke and it'd be great. However, looking at the internals of the part and considering (best case scenario) it won't be me drilling these holes, I decided it would be less of a challenge to simply ventilate the choke itself with six small holes evenly spaced (two beneath the shroud, two facing down and the last two perpendicular to the 'top' of the saber). Anyway, I did some tests with my low-lumen LEDs I have just kicking around, and the diffusion on the rod might be ju~ust enough, with some greebly on top as an emitter, to stop a Tri-cree from insta-blinding people. Both pieces came precision made, and fit into each other snugly (which isn't necessary, but a good sign it'll fit into MHS parts too). I can't tell you how hard it is to find stuff like this in the UK guys, really tricky! The tube looks like it'll be great for building a wire-shroud / chassis for the oodles of electronics that go into sabers. I picked PC because (I literally couldn't find precision diameter anything else and it was cheap) because it has phenomenal physical properties, both in tensile strength and rigidity. The rod is a solid 1" piece which will probably never break, and the tube has 1/8" thick walls which will make it durable and allow it to be cut with slots to fixture parts into.
